because of depression and stuff, I'm in a constant state of apathy. Nothing is fun anymore, video games, guitar, exercising, talking to people, everything. I'm not sure what I'm supposed to do, but this feels terrible. I've been sleeping like a ridiculous amount since there's nothing else that gives me enjoyment. How do people get out of this state?

Professionals are the way to go, but as a bi-polar sufferer I can tell you that getting your ass out of bed, opening the curtains and getting some sun on your skin will do a surprising amount of good for your mood. When depressed, as hard as it may be, you just have to force yourself to do the things you usually do, work, play etc.

When you lie in bed, you just dwell endlessly on the things that are making you depressed, you might not even realise that is what you are doing, but it is. Confronting whatever is making you feel this way is the first step and carrying on despite your entire being protesting that you'd rather just lay there, is a huge step.

Quick note: If "this feels terrible" then thats a good sign, when it gets to "I don't "feel" anything, everything is just meh" thats when you're in real trouble.

Hypersomnia will actually exacerbate these feelings.

Depression / feelings of numbness etc are a complicated thing, and even when a person knows a lot about you it can be hard to give advice. You will get the full range of responses here.

Things conducive to happiness: Feelings of progression, feelings of acceptance in one's social group, expression of creativity, confidence in one's abilities... etc.

All I can really tell from your post is that "video games, guitar, exercising, talking to people" don't necessarily give you any of the above, so maybe you need to find something that does. Video games can feel like a waste of time, guitar can feel uncreative if you aren't composing very original works, exercising can feel pointless if you don't need muscles for anything practical, talking to people can be draining if you don't feel like you're being yourself or that the people you're talking to are in any way useful.

I actually think the other guy is right on target. From what you described, your situation sounds like what I had a few years ago, and getting some serious challenges was what brought me out of it. The challenges made me feel like I actually deserved/wanted the leisure time of games, etc. The fact that you say you are depressed, but that you want fun, seems a bit odd to me. In my experience depressed people are lacking something much more fundamental than leisure and fun. Usually leisure and fun is something to mask the depression or distract from it, and not a cure.

Anyway, if you're just bored with all your hobbies, start googling around and look for what interests you. If you just want "fun", how do you expect people here to give you advice? We don't know if you'd rather sit and play video games or mountain climb and meditate in the Himalayas.
